Platypus: A Haplotype-Based Variant Caller For Next Generation Sequence Data
Platypus is a tool designed for efficient and accurate variant-detection in high-throughput sequencing data. By using local realignment of reads and local assembly it achieves both high sensitivity and high specificity. Genome in a Bottle (GIAB) Consortium
The Genome in a Bottle (GIAB) Consortium is a public-private-academic consortium hosted by NIST to develop the technical infrastructure (reference standards, reference methods, and reference data) to enable translation of whole human genome sequencing to clinical practice. https://www.nist.gov/...Tags: Genome, Bottle, GIAB, Consortium, Data, Analysis, Benchmarking
